Rep Ted Lieu (D-CA) reintroduced the ProTECT Act on March 6, 2025. The aim of the bill is to prohibit the import of trophy hunted animal body parts (or "trophies") from animals listed as threatened or endangered under the existing Endangered Species Act. The bill would also ban the trophy hunting of certain domestic species.
